测量护理学生在多患者高保真模拟前后的压力
The Journal of nursing education
|November 3, 2025
概括
在高保真模拟过程中,学生的压力增加了参与度,减少了痛苦,突出了它在创造最佳学习环境中的作用. 对于教育工作者来说,了解学生在模拟中的压力是关键.
科学领域:
- 医学教育 医学教育
- 基于模拟的学习
- 学生心理学 学生心理学
背景情况:
- 基于模拟学习的学生压力对于识别学习促进者和障碍物至关重要.
- 高保真模拟提供复杂的学习场景,可能会影响学生的压力水平.
研究的目的:
- 评估学生在高真实性,多患者模拟之前和之后对压力的感知.
- 了解模拟体验如何影响学生的痛苦,参与和担忧.
主要方法:
- 使用了观察性测试前测试后测试设计.
- 简短的压力状态问卷测量了痛苦,参与和担忧.
- 威尔科克森总等级测试分析了压力领域的变化.
主要成果:
- 149名学生完成了模拟前后测试.
- 观察到学生参与度的显著增加.
- 学生痛苦的显著下降被注意到,而担心没有变化.
结论:
- 平衡的压力水平可以提高警觉性和参与学习.
- 在模拟中测量学生的压力,有助于开发有效的学习环境.
- 基于模拟的学习可以积极影响学生的参与,并减少痛苦.

Stress Concentrations
608
Stress concentration is when stress intensifies near discontinuities such as holes or abrupt cross-sectional changes in a structural member. This localized stress can often surpass the average stress within the member. The stress distribution in flat bars, either with a circular hole or varying widths connected by fillets, can be determined experimentally using a photoelastic method. Components of Stress
481
Stress analysis under multiple loading conditions is intricate, necessitating a comprehensive grasp of normal and shearing stresses. Consider a small cube at point O, subjected to stress on all six faces, visible or not. Normal stress components σx, σy, σz act perpendicularly to the x, y, and z axes. Shearing stress components τxy and τxz are exerted on faces perpendicular to these axes.

Psychological Responses to Stress
469
Psychological responses to stress encompass the various cognitive and emotional reactions individuals experience when faced with challenging or threatening situations, such as a job loss. Prolonged exposure to stressors can disturb emotional balance, increasing negative emotions (e.g., anxiety and sadness) and diminishing positive emotions (e.g., joy and satisfaction).
